  • This is my two cents on Rapid Transit; the oldest German route in TSW. It's focused solely on commuter services over a linear 44 mile-long section of the S-Bahn Mitteldeutschland network (Markkleeberg-Gaschwitz to Dessau Hauptbahnhof, with no branches whatsoever).
    Unfortunately, the route is very empty and lifeless because only four S-Bahn services are represented, and it only includes the 3-car variant of the BR1442 'Talent 2' (when there also needs to be four and five-car variants present). The Deutsche Bahn BR182 and Doppelstockwagen coaches do improve the railscene a little bit, but not by much. There are no freight, regional or intercity trains present on this route in-game; it's S-Bahn only.
